Why we take Atlanta kids to Summer Camp


This July, a group of kids in Atlanta will spend a week being kids — laughing, playing, and knowing they're loved. This year, we're calling it EPIC. That's AIMCamp.


That might sound like a small thing. It isn't.


AIM has been in this neighborhood since 1989 — long enough to know that summer isn't the same for every kid. For some, it's trips and camps and full schedules. For others, it's a lot of empty hours and not much support. AIMCamp exists to close that gap, even if it's just for a week.


AIMCamp runs from July 13 - July 17 and is all about giving our kids an epic summer experience. From swimming, fishing, and sports to good food and real time with counselors and leaders, AIMCamp is an experience like no other. EPIC will help kids learn to develop solid and lasting faith.



Whatever the week holds, the reason behind it stays the same: every kid deserves a place where they're known, looked after, and given a chance to just be a kid.
